As on-shore and off-shores wells are reaching record depth and lengths, BHA optimization and drilling simulations are rapidly taking a growing role in well design these past years. As the industry is looking towards real-time drilling simulators and drilling
automation, simulation software had to step up their game and tackle complex problems and trying to process the massive quantity of data collected on the rig to predict the best course to take to drill the perfect well.
Although drilling software have been on the market for decades, their use and integration have become a primary focus among operators and the expectation from these applications requested by the drilling engineering team have never been as challenging as
they are today.
Although the laws of physics are universal, their interpretation and integration in a mathematical model have been a controversial subject and led to a growing number of companies claiming they have the best methodology for drilling engineering software
which makes it even more difficult for drilling engineers to select the right solution for their needs.
